About Medbury
School
Medbury School is one of New Zealand's leading primary schools for the education of boys from Years 1 to 8. Medbury is both a day and a boarding school and has a long and proud history of educational excellence. Medbury aims to offer a challenging, enjoyable and quality
learning environment for “the vital years” combining traditional values and modern technologies.
A Medbury education teaches boys about positive relationships and individual responsibility, alongside academic education. Medbury offers boys a warm, positive and affirming environment where every boy feels safe. It is a school with values and one that lives those values in all areas.

Medbury operates a very broad cross-curriculum so to give every boy the opportunity of finding his niche. Competition is balanced and high expectations and standards are set within the bounds of clear rules and routines. Medbury encourages and rewards success born of attitude and effort. Success develops self-concepts of confidence, competence, contribution, character and connectedness.
Medbury has a roll of approximately 300 boys and class sizes are limited to a maximum of 25 pupils. The School operates a specialist teaching system where specific teachers teach dedicated subjects. This system enables a wider group of teachers to be actively involved in the education of each boy and importantly, it provides for a broader view of the child’s performance and well-being. Such individual attention and focus enables the School to cater to each boy's specific needs, both extension and support. |
